A regional healthcare organization is seeking a friendly reception team member for their Martonside Medical Centre in Tees Valley. The role involves welcoming patients, managing appointments, and handling queries.
The ideal candidate should possess good organizational and communication skills, and have experience in a similar environment. Proficiency in Microsoft Office and NVQ level 2 in Business Administration is preferred.
This position offers an opportunity to join a supportive team in a well-respected practice.

How to prepare for a job interview at Ironopolis Medical Group
✨Know the Role Inside Out
Before your interview, make sure you thoroughly understand the responsibilities of a GP Reception & Admin Coordinator. Familiarise yourself with managing appointments, welcoming patients, and handling queries. This will help you demonstrate your knowledge and enthusiasm for the role.
✨Show Off Your Communication Skills
Since this role requires excellent communication skills, prepare examples from your past experiences where you've effectively communicated with patients or colleagues. Practising these scenarios can help you articulate your thoughts clearly during the interview.
✨Brush Up on Microsoft Office
Proficiency in Microsoft Office is preferred, so make sure you're comfortable with Word, Excel, and Outlook. Consider preparing a few examples of how you've used these tools in previous roles to streamline processes or improve efficiency.
✨Highlight Your Organisational Skills
As a GP Reception & Admin Coordinator, being organised is key. Think of specific instances where your organisational skills made a difference in your work environment. Sharing these stories will show the interviewer that you can handle the demands of the role effectively.
